Fallen heroes memorial preserved

25 January 2010

Description:

More than 40 employees from BemroseBooth killed during the First World War will have their memorial listing preserved.

 

The building where the memorial listing is housed will be sold next month. Ivygrove Developments, the company which bought the eight-acre site for £3m, will start refurbishment and development work once Bemrose Booth leaves in February.

 

There had been fears that the memorial might be removed as part of the redevelopment but both firms have issued assurances that it will remain.

 

The memorial details the names of the 43 who were killed and reads: "To the glory of God and in memory of the following men of this firm who fell serving their country during the Great War."
